Establish a datum

A datum can be created from a probed point, the center point of a
probed hole or a point created from the intersection of the skew
alignment line and another line perpendicular to the skew alignment
line.

Setting a datum from a probed point

To set the datum from a probed point:

Press DATUM>ZERO>XY.

Probe the desired location of the datum.

Setting a datum from a skew line

The first point of a skew line is automatically set as the datum. The
datum is most commonly created from a point that is the intersection
of the skew alignment line and a second part edge line.

To set the datum from a skew line:

Perform a skew alignment.

Press DATUM>ZERO.

Press the soft key for the axis to zero along (the same axis used for
the skew line).

Probe a point on the part edge perpendicular to the skew line. The
datum is now set to the intersection of the skew alignment line and
the probed part edge.

Setting a datum on the center of a hole

The center of a hole is found by probing a minimum of three points on
the edge of the hole.

To set the datum from the center of a hole:

Press DATUM>ZERO>HOLE.

Probe a minimum of three points around the edge of the hole.

Press the FINISH key.

Distributing the probed points evenly around the
circumference of the hole will provide a more accurate
placement for the center of the hole.
